








Camolas Reserve Red

Variety
Castelão, Aragonez and Alicante Bouschet
Vineyard
Bem Gordo I, Serralheira, Cajados and Faias
Classification
Reserve
Palmela Denomination of Origin
Palmela Denomination of Origin
Aging
3 months, with American oak
Bottles
750ml

History
To create the brand “Camolas” the founder of the winery used as reference, its family name, one of the most charismatic in our region. The Camolas Reserve brand, is the outcome from the vinification of selected grapes of our finest plots of vineyards, and results from the need to create a brand of reserve wines of superior quality, innovative and with a distinct identity, without ever renounce to the viticulture tradition of the region and extolling the characteristics and versatility of the terroirs of the Peninsula of Setúbal.
Wine Pairing
It is the ideal wine to drink with fatty meats, codfish and octopus “Lagareiro” style. It also combines easily with hard cheeses, such as “Ilha”, “Grana”, “Emmental”, “Gruyère”, etc.
Serving Temperature: Between 16ºC and 18ºC

Winemaker Notes
It holds a dark, intense ruby colour. Its aroma has a complex bouquet in which red fruits and moka and well combined with toasted wood notes. In the mouth, it has a balanced and lively acidity, confirming its aromas. This wine has volume and body, presenting an elegant and attractive ensemble with delicate tannins. The aftertaste is long, persistent and tasty with strong dark chocolate notes. Its gastronomic use is remarkable.
